0
Appium + Cucumber를 사용하여 자동화 된 테스트 케이스를 실행하기 위해 샘플 android 애플리케이션을 생성 중입니다. 내 소스 코드는 GitHub입니다. 명령 프롬프트에서 컴파일되어 실행됩니다. 그러면 모든 환경 설정과 설치가 정상적으로 작동한다는 것을 알 수 있습니다.Android에서 appium cucumber를 사용하여 자동 테스트를 실행하도록 bamboo 구성하기
은 내가 대나무 같은 것을 구성하는 것을 시도하고있는 동안, 그것은 실패한 테스트 케이스를
cucumber features/login.feature
or
cucumber
을 실행하는 명령 아래 실행하고 있습니다. 그러나 아래는 대나무의 오류입니다.
10-Jul-2014 10:03:58 Starting task 'run cucu' of type 'com.atlassian.bamboo.plugins.scripttask:task.builder.script'
10-Jul-2014 10:03:58
Beginning to execute external process for build 'AutomatedUI - Appium_Android - Build and Instal #92 (AUT-AP-JOB1-92)'
... running command line:
/bin/sh /Applications/Bamboo/temp/AUT-AP-JOB1-92-ScriptBuildTask-8977016011738507175.sh
... in: /Users/Admin/bamboo-home/xml-data/build-dir/AUT-AP-JOB1
10-Jul-2014 10:04:01 /Users/Admin/bamboo-home/xml-data/build-dir/AUT-AP-JOB1/features/support/env.rb:18: syntax error, unexpected ':', expecting $end
10-Jul-2014 10:04:01 ...= Appium.load_appium_txt file: File.expand_path('./', __FILE...
10-Jul-2014 10:04:01 ^(SyntaxError)
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/rb_support/rb_language.rb:95:in `load'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/rb_support/rb_language.rb:95:in `load_code_file'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ime/support_code.rb:180:in `load_file'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ime/support_code.rb:83:in `load_files!'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ime/support_code.rb:82:in `each'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ime/support_code.rb:82:in `load_files!'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ime.rb:184:in `load_step_definitions'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/runtime.rb:42:in `run!'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/../lib/cucumber/cli/main.rb:47:in `execute!'
10-Jul-2014 10:04:01 /Library/Ruby/Gems/1.8/gems/cucumber-1.3.15/bin/cucumber:13
10-Jul-2014 10:04:01 /usr/bin/cucumber:19:in `load'
10-Jul-2014 10:04:01 /usr/bin/cucumber:19
10-Jul-2014 10:04:01 Failing task since return code of [/bin/sh /Applications/Bamboo/temp/AUT-AP-JOB1-92-ScriptBuildTask-8977016011738507175.sh] was 1 while expected 0
10-Jul-2014 10:04:01 Finished task 'run cucu'
10-Jul-2014 10:04:01 Running post build plugin 'Clover Results Collector'
10-Jul-2014 10:04:01 Running post build plugin 'Artifact Copier'
10-Jul-2014 10:04:01 Running post build plugin 'NCover Results Collector'
10-Jul-2014 10:04:01 Finalising the build...
수정하려면 입력 사항이 필요합니다.